Is your logo putting in a full day’s work?

If your logo isn’t out there creating brand awareness for your business, then it’s not doing its job. You can’t be everywhere all at once, but your logo can be! If you want to ensure that your business gets the recognition it deserves, then your logo needs to be visible and memorable to potential customers. It's not always possible to be in every place at once, but with the help of Creative Owl Print and Promo, your logo can be! We specialize in creating top-quality logoed items that can help your brand leave a lasting impression on customers by offering a wide range of solutions to help you promote your business.

Close Search